  2. Hello! I do not have Cigna, but I was required to do a 3 month doctor supervised diet with mine. I know with some if you have worked on weight loss in the last year with your doctor it helps with approval. Your visits have to document your height and weight, show you discussed a diet plan, show you discussed an exercise plan, and your diagnosis has to state obesity. Im not sure that Cigna does this, but it's worth asking your bariatric office to see if they can assist you. I don't know if this helps you, but just thought you might need some general information.   4. If you are having trouble with protein and liquids you could try unflavored protein powder. You can add it to crystal light and such and it will up your protein intake. Also, you can try protein water. These are clear liquids with up to 20 grams of protein and it kills two birds with one stone. I get my protein water at LuckyVitamin.com. The nice thing is you can order single servings, so you can see if you like and tolerate them. Then, you can order more if you like it. Good luck to you and I hope you feel better soon.

    I was in a similar situation like yours. I was done with my prerequisites 2/23/17 and I just got my surgery date a week and a half ago. It took my surgeon 4 weeks just to medically clear me. I called once to three times a week to keep them working on it for me. Almost 4 weeks later, calls to the office manager, calls to the doctors secretary, and finally after getting the run around I called my insurance company. At this point I was told by my doctors office that we were waiting on my insurance approval for the past 4 weeks, but that was a lie. I called my insurance to see if my approval was pending. I was then told that my policy does NOT require prior approval and that my doctor was notified of this about 3 weeks ago! Needless to say it was a painful 4 months! I won't bore you with every detail. My experience is that you need to stay on top of this and call both your doctors office and insurance to make sure someone doesn't drop the ball. I'm now scheduled for June 21st, after the marathon my dr made me run! Remember that your doctor works for you and you are your own advocate for your health care. Keep calling!
